ZSL - Living ConservationIn 2007 the MCFEA provided Zoological Society of London with a grant to build a climate change exhibit in the "BUGS!" building at ZSL London Zoo, which the MCFEA helped establish in 1999. This interactive climate change feature will provide visitors with an introduction to the climate change phenomenon and how its consequences are threatening terrestrial and aquatic habitats and species around the world.

The feature utilises ZSL's educational expertise to communicate relatively complex climate change messages in an easy to understand and inspiring way to a huge and diverse audience. The medium of a zoo allows ZSL to illustrate actual and predicted climate change impacts on species whilst the visitor is surrounded by some of the most incredible species found on the planet.

ZSL attracts over 1.4 million people into its zoos every year, and the climate change feature fits into their educational strategy to inform and inspire this huge audience about contemporary environmental issues. The grant brought the MCFEA's total donations to ZSL since 1993 to just under £200,000.
